When dissolved in water, most Group 1 metal salts can be described as strong electrolytes.

When Group 1 metal salts are dissolved in water, they can be described as strong electrolytes. This is because Group 1 metals, such as lithium (Li), sodium (Na), potassium (K), and so on, readily lose their outermost valence electron to form positive ions (cations). These cations then dissociate completely in water, separating from the anions to which they were originally bonded.

The dissociation of Group 1 metal salts in water results in the formation of positively charged metal ions and negatively charged non-metal ions (anions). These ions are free to move and conduct electric current, making the solution a good conductor of electricity. The complete dissociation of Group 1 metal salts in water and the presence of freely moving ions make them strong electrolytes.

Strong electrolytes are substances that ionize completely or almost completely in solution, producing a high concentration of ions. This is in contrast to weak electrolytes, which only partially ionize and produce a lower concentration of ions.

In summary, when Group 1 metal salts are dissolved in water, they form strong electrolytes due to their ability to dissociate completely into ions, leading to a high concentration of freely moving ions in the solution, thus enabling efficient electrical conductivity.

A compound is found to contain 9.227 % boron and 90.77 % chlorine by mass. What is the empirical formula for this compound?

Answers

To find the empirical formula, we need to determine the simplest whole-number ratio of boron to chlorine atoms in the compound.

Assuming a 100 g sample of the compound, we can convert the mass percentages to masses in grams:

- 9.227 g B
- 90.77 g Cl

Next, we need to convert these masses to moles using the atomic masses of the elements:

- B: 10.81 g/mol
- Cl: 35.45 g/mol

- 9.227 g B ÷ 10.81 g/mol = 0.853 mol B
- 90.77 g Cl ÷ 35.45 g/mol = 2.562 mol Cl

Now we need to divide both mole values by the smaller of the two, which is 0.853 mol:

- 0.853 mol B ÷ 0.853 mol = 1.000 mol B
- 2.562 mol Cl ÷ 0.853 mol = 3.000 mol Cl

This gives us a B:Cl ratio of 1:3. The empirical formula for the compound is therefore BCl3.

The amount of energy required to raise the temperature of 1 kilogram of a substance by 1 kelvin is called its

Answers

Answer :

Specific Heat

Explanation :

The specific heat represents the amount of energy required to raise 1 kg of substance by 1oC (or 1 K), and can be thought of as the ability to absorb heat. The SI units of specific heats are J/kgK (kJ/kgoC). Water has a large specific heat of 4.19 kJ/kgoC compared to many other fluids and materials.

How many atoms are in 12 g of Carbon-12 (12C)?

Answers

There are approximately 6.022 × 10^23 atoms in 12 grams of Carbon-12 (12C).

The number of atoms in a given amount of a substance can be calculated using Avogadro's number, which represents the number of atoms or molecules in one mole of a substance. Avogadro's number is approximately 6.022 × 10^23.

Carbon-12 is a specific isotope of carbon, with an atomic mass of 12 atomic mass units (amu). One mole of Carbon-12 has a mass of 12 grams. Since one mole of any substance contains Avogadro's number of particles, in the case of Carbon-12, it contains 6.022 × 10^23 atoms.

Therefore, if we have 12 grams of Carbon-12, which is equal to one mole, we can conclude that there are approximately 6.022 × 10^23 atoms in this amount of Carbon-12.

In summary, 12 grams of Carbon-12 contains approximately 6.022 × 10^23 atoms. Avogadro's number allows us to relate the mass of a substance to the number of atoms or molecules it contains, providing a fundamental concept in chemistry and enabling us to quantify and understand the microscopic world of atoms and molecules.
